What other colour screen technology? Triton is too dark, though better colour saturation. It's a 3 stripe layout.
Kaleido has pastel shades to be not as terribly dark and a 2 by 2 layout, so resolution is half in both directions.
Qualcomm's Mirasol seems dead.
The C Y M subtractive cell ACEP is x10 too slow for an ereader.

The only other colour things are CRTs, Plasma, VFD (low resolution in every sense) OLED (really electroluminescent), real LEDs (x20 or more cost), LCD (mono with a colour filter) and QLED (LCD with red and green quantum dots, blue back light and no colour filter), DLP (projection) and laser with drum/mirrors like a copier turned into a superhero.

Kobo was originally owned by Chapters-Indigo, but they spun it off into its own company. It was bought by Rakuten in 2012. It is still headquartered in Toronto, Ontario, Canada.
